Travel App Development- Understanding the Benefits, Features and Costs

Travel App Development: Understanding the Benefits, Features and Costs

Many years ago, people had to rely on travel agencies and tour operators to plan a trip. Now, all the planning and arrangements can be done single-handedly using travel mobile apps. 

Through this article, we aim to enlighten travel and tourism based companies about developing travel apps – why it is beneficial, the important features to be incorporated, and finally, the cost.

So, let’s start.

Benefits of Developing a Travel App 

Be it booking flight/rail/bus tickets or cabs, reservation of hotel rooms, knowing the real-time weather conditions of a destination or finding the local tourist attractions and the routes – a travel app gets all these tasks covered. 

For a customer, travel apps are convenient as all the bookings can be done in one go; in simple online transactions, without any paperwork.  Moreover, travel apps also provide comprehensive details about a tourist destination – its cultural heritage, geography, places to visit, etc.; which means, instant information for an aspiring traveler.


For tour companies, travel apps serve as a platform to boost their business and connect closely with customers. 

Through the app, they can provide exclusive promotional offers and discounts to customers and also help them with their tour planning, by giving suggestions and instant updates

These strategies promote customer loyalty and improve brand awareness among potential customers.

Main Features a Travel App Should Have

The diverse features of a travel app define its uniqueness and gives it a strong identity in the competitive market. These guide the user at every stage of travel preparation and also during the journey.

Let’s first check out the essential features required in the app.

1.Signup/Login form – to enable users to do bookings and chat with customer support. A combination of email/phone number and password, and also social media can be made the norms for logging in.

2. Search Fields & Filters – to get precise information about tourist destinations, hotels, sightseeing locations, etc.

3. 24×7 Customer Support – to help users, in case, if they have any travel-related queries. A simple chatbox is enough.

4. Maps and Navigation – to get the routes clear and not get lost in unknown places. Google Maps SDK for Android and iOS can be implemented.

5. In-app Booking – to book travel tickets, hotel rooms, cabs and other travel-related services, including event tickets. 

For this, a secured payment gateway can be integrated. To know how it is done, click here.

6. Reviews and Recommendations – to let users read the reviews about places, hotels, restaurants, cafes, etc. Users can also post feedback about their trip.

7. Push Notifications – to improve customer experience by announcing discounts, offers, deals and also, personalized reminders for uncompleted tasks.


value-added features listed below can be added later into the app:

8. Itinerary Generator – will help users to plan their journey; users need to just enter their preferred destination and the app will design a travel plan.

9. Weather and Climate Forecasting – to get accurate weather and climate updates of a place. For this, APIs like OpenWeatherMap and AccuWeather can be integrated.

10. Language Translator – to understand and communicate in local language; will be helpful for international trips.

11. Currency Converter  – to know the prices of items/services and the currency exchange rate in a foreign country that a traveler is visiting.

12. World Clock Time Converter  – to know the exact clock times of countries situated in different time zones.

13. Washroom Finder – to locate washrooms/restrooms  based on the user’s location.

14. Location-Based Emergency Services – to tackle emergency situations encountered in foreign lands.

The Cost of Travel App Development 

Now comes the golden question – What is the total cost of developing a travel app? Well, it depends on certain factors. Some of them are mentioned below:

  • The number of features and functionalities to be incorporated.
  • The platforms targeted – iOS and/or Android
  • Type of app development – native or cross-platform
  • Geographic location of offshore vendor (if you are opting for offshore development)
  • Complexity of the app – integrating emerging technologies like AR, VR and ML.
  • Utilization of third-party services, mainly for APIs.

Although the exact cost of building a travel app cannot be accurately determined, it won’t be wrong to say that travel app development needs a reasonable investment. 


The travel and tourism industry is slowly limping back to normalcy following the COVID-19 pandemic, and with the changing times, travel apps can be modified to include up-to-date information like airport quarantine regulations, public transport status, location of testing centres, etc.

So, embark on a new journey and catapult your travel business to new heights by hiring a proficient travel app development company.

Are you looking for help with your next project?

Over a decade, we’ve assisted 250+ companies in delivering more than 350+projects. Contact us today at the Scalans office number or you may use online contact form.

I worked with Scalans on two major web app rebranding projects, both were highly customized. Both sites turned out great, they kept up to date and stayed on deadlines. I would recommend Scalans for anyone doing upgrade that has a clear path of what they want and need.

Ben Holsen
Sr Program Director, Tech Mahindra, USA

Click on a star to rate this article...

Thanks for rating this article.

To stay updated, please follow us on LinkedIn!

We are sorry that this post was not useful for you!

Let us improve this post!

Tell us how we can improve this post?

Talk to our experts

Click on a star to rate this article...

Thanks for rating this article.

To stay updated, please follow us on LinkedIn!

We are sorry that this post was not useful for you!

Let us improve this post!

Tell us how we can improve this post?